My Volunteer Experience in Nigeria, Summer 2007. Trip to Mikang (Garkawa) - Water Sanitation Project. Health Care in Mikang (Garkawa town). Peter and I visited the health facility in Garkawa and spoke with the local doctor about prevalence of water borne diseases and malaria. I learned some interesting things. The IMR here is high, over 75 %. If malaria doesnt take them, malnutrition does. Waterborne diseases is the cherry on top. Everyone not only has the right to water, but SAFE water.
